The 2008 stoner comedy, Harold & Kumar Escape from Guantanamo Bay , solidified its place as a cult classic by delivering absurd humor, sharp social satire, and a chaotic road trip adventure. The Plot: A Misunderstanding of Epic Proportions

Upon arriving at the detention center, Harold and Kumar encounter a cast of eccentric characters, including a zealously patriotic guard, Neil Patrick Harris as a closeted homosexual marine, and a Muslim chaplain, played by Aasif Mandvi, who becomes an unlikely ally. The film's humor is largely derived from the absurd situations and the chemistry between the leads, who effortlessly play off each other's strengths.

While on the surface the film appears to be a low-brow "stoner comedy," it is widely considered a significant piece of Asian-American cinema. It confronts racial profiling and government incompetence head-on.
